The Justice Department announced the release of a redacted version of special counsel Robert Mueller's report will be released on Thursday. While testifying before the Senate, Attorney General William Barr said the report would be released "next week."
President Donald Trump said last week, "As far as I’m concerned, I don’t care about the Mueller report. I’ve been totally exonerated." The Department of Justice released a four-page letter to Capitol Hill lawmakers less than a month ago. Attorney General William Barr said special counsel Robert Mueller found no collusion between the Trump's presidential campaign and Russia in 2016. "The special counsel's investigation did not find that the Trump campaign or anyone associated with it conspired or coordinated with Russia in its effort," Barr wrote. "The Special Counsel did not find that any U.S. person or Trump campaign official or associate conspired or knowingly coordinated" with Russia, Barr writes. "The Special Counsel, therefore, did not draw a conclusion - one way or the other - as to whether the examined conduct constituted obstruction," Barr wrote.
